Welcome to the Johnny Kelley Statue, a cherished tourist attraction located in the heart of Newton, Massachusetts. Situated at the intersection of history and inspiration, this statue pays tribute to the legendary marathon runner, Johnny Kelley, who was a beloved figure in the world of long-distance running. As you visit this site, you'll be immersed in a piece of local heritage that celebrates perseverance, dedication, and the spirit of athletic excellence.
The statue stands as a testament to Kelley's remarkable career, during which he competed in an astonishing 61 Boston Marathons, earning him the affectionate nickname "The Elder Statesman" of the race. "During the year the statue is well maintained. I love how people care. Bring sneakers and other things to show respect and unforgettable example of Johnny Kelly who ran 61 Boston Marathons! Great place to watch Boston Marathon. Just near mile 19. Has water stations and food trucks on the day of marathon."
"This statue is strong and made to withstand the test of time, just like Johnny Kelley. There's not much around here but it's cool to see a young JK holding hands with an older JK. From here there is a nice walk through the gardens by city hall. And if you go a bit past city hall, the cemetery is a great place to walk as it is an arboretum."
"Statue and surrounding area are well cared for. It is a nice place to watch the marathon and cheer. There is a water station right before so lot of tossed away cups end up by your feet. Watch out for splashes!"
